Transaction 3b73c94c42f4571b261272dcdf3cc43e97edb49a58591022502102dd97af5990

1 Input
1 Outputs
  • 3b73c94c42f4571b261272dcdf3cc43e97edb49a58591022502102dd97af5990:0
  • value  325928
    address  14sTNr2ktfC731yBdyE3CGxEi6EmRHjgJH